### v2.8 — Changed defaults

Reminder job for Hollyvale Clinics now sends the first reminder 72 hours before an appointment instead of 48. Second reminder moved to 24 hours. Quiet hours extended: no messages before 09:00 or after 19:00 local. Retry count for failed sends dropped from 5 to 3; failures now route to the manual follow-up queue sooner. Batch size raised to reduce run duration. No schema changes; no action needed beyond reviewing overrides. Updated default configuration follows below.

deployment values, yaguf-tafop:
ULAAEL_HOST=ulaael.lumicsys.internal
ULAAEL_PORT=7000

### Step 4: Stabilize the integration tests

Heads up: the Tollgate payments suite is flaky mostly because tests share one sandbox ledger. Before migrating, give each test run its own namespace and bump the settlement poll timeout — the old default is way too tight. Once that's in place, reruns should drop to near zero. The test harness picks up these configuration values at startup.

config for hahip-yajep:
holix:
  log_level: error
  metrics_host: metrics.holix.qorvellabs.internal
  pin: 9600
  pool_size: 8

Autocomplete in Quillbox is slow because the trigram index in Shardmere rebuilds synchronously on every bulk import. Proposal: debounce rebuilds, cap candidate fan-out per keystroke, and serve stale results under a freshness budget. Benchmarks on the Oakhollow dataset show p99 dropping from 340ms to 45ms with fan-out capped at 64 and a 2s staleness window. Reviewers should check the interaction between debounce and the import queue — a long import can starve rebuilds entirely. Proposed constants are listed below.

constants for yaduf-fahag:
BUDGETS = {
    "kelix": 528,
    "briwyn": 734,
}

Heads up: if the Lintrock baseline file in the Quarrow repo drifts from main, CI fails with a "stale baseline" error even when the code is fine. Quick fix is to regenerate the baseline on a clean checkout and re-push. If a customer build is blocked, confirm the failing run matches the token below before escalating.

build token for yadug-yagag: htk21_c863c33eb8b82c0c9c152